Agricultural research and advisory body Teagasc has announced 64 fellowships under its Walsh Fellowship Postgraduate Programme, the largest number yet given in a single year.
Most are at PhD level, according to a Teagasc statement on 8 February. Collectively they are worth more than €4 million. Recipients will pursue research in agriculture, food, agri-economics, rural development and related fields. Twelve of the awards are for students who will study in universities outside Ireland.
